Changes To How Banks Pay Taxes In Alabama
Banks are waiting to see what regulatory changes may come from the Trump Administration and the Republican-controlled Congress. But already in Alabama, there are a pair of bills under consideration in the legislature that could have a notable effect on the financial industry.
